Hunter Perkins Capital Management LLC Takes Position in Diamondback Energy, Inc. $FANG

Diamondback Energy logo with Energy background

Hunter Perkins Capital Management LLC purchased a new stake in Diamondback Energy, Inc. (NASDAQ:FANG - Free Report) in the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or purchased 12,145 shares of the oil and natural gas company's stock, valued at approximately $1,669,000.

Diamondback Energy Stock Up 3.0%

Shares of FANG stock opened at $147.47 on Monday. Diamondback Energy, Inc. has a one year low of $114.00 and a one year high of $200.47.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.35, a current ratio of 0.55 and a quick ratio of 0.52. The stock has a market cap of $42.69 billion, a P/E ratio of 10.48 and a beta of 1.04. The stock has a fifty day moving average price of $142.86 and a 200 day moving average price of $141.41.

Diamondback Energy (NASDAQ:FANG -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Monday, August 4th. The oil and natural gas company reported $2.67 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$2.72 by ($0.05). The company had revenue of $3.68 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.35 billion. Diamondback Energy had a net margin of 27.25% and a return on equity of 9.48%. The firm's revenue for the quarter was up 48.1%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the firm posted $4.52 earnings per share. Analysts predict that Diamondback Energy, Inc. will post 15.49 earnings per share for the current year.

Diamondback Energy Dividend Announcement

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, August 21st. Stockholders of record on Thursday, August 14th were issued a dividend of $1.00 per share. This represents a $4.00 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.7%. The ex-dividend date was Thursday, August 14th. Diamondback Energy's dividend payout ratio is presently 28.43%.

Insiders Place Their Bets

In other Diamondback Energy news, Chairman Travis D. Stice sold 20,400 shares of the business's stock in a transaction dated Thursday, August 7th. The shares were sold at an average price of $142.80, for a total value of $2,913,120.00. Following the completion of the transaction, the chairman directly owned 102,145 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$14,586,306. The trade was a 16.65%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The sale was disclosed in a legal filing with the SEC, which is accessible through this hyperlink. Insiders own 0.70% of the company's stock.

Diamondback Energy Profile

(Free Report)

Diamondback Energy, Inc, an independent oil and natural gas company, acquires, develops, explores, and exploits unconventional, onshore oil and natural gas reserves in the Permian Basin in West Texas. It focuses on the development of the Spraberry and Wolfcamp formations of the Midland basin; and the Wolfcamp and Bone Spring formations of the Delaware basin, which are part of the Permian Basin in West Texas and New Mexico.
